Platform
Features
Blackpool and The Fylde College
Contact
No bio yet
Alun Francis
Principal & Chief Executive
Sign up to view 2 direct reports
Get started
15 members
Ad
Montgomery College
University of Oxford
Union College
Imperial College London
Binghamton University